Output 86af747389b446feef92931b63b5f5b023de1243d18a29c6fb4b09b425663f29:14

value
78188934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 13d3a62660553d97166ed9622b26b71c6497f0ec OP_EQUAL
address
33VrJpYHfcthD8wZP2uaaqmLvGMAbuDVbE
transaction
86af747389b446feef92931b63b5f5b023de1243d18a29c6fb4b09b425663f29
spent
true